最近在手機App開發Android版本時候遇到須要顯示PDF文件的需求,記得以前直接使用系統瀏覽器或者WebView就能夠顯示,可是如今不能夠了,只能另尋其餘辦法。java
最終找到PDF.JS來進行實現,但在測試的時候發現有部分中文沒法顯示,但使用github上的示例是能夠顯示的,Clone到本地以後進行查看緣由。android
我配置的環境是在IIS環境下,使用Chrome來進行調試發現有文件未能正常載入,其中包含.properties文件和.bcmap文件。按照以往經驗感受應該是IIS不識別這些文件,因而在Web.Config文件中增長配置以下:git
<system.webServer> <staticContent> <mimeMap fileExtension=".apk" mimeType="application/vnd.android.package-archive" /> <mimeMap fileExtension=".properties" mimeType="text/x-java-properties" /> <mimeMap fileExtension=".bcmap" mimeType="image/svg+xml" /> </staticContent> </system.webServer>
再次運行Chrome控制檯沒有提示錯誤,中文也能夠正常顯示了。github